#8d290c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d290c is composed of 55.3% red, 16.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 13.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 30%. #8d290c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5218 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8d290c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d290c has RGB values of R:141, G:41,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.91,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9251084.

Shades and Tints of #8d290c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0401 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d290c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524947 is the less saturated color, while #992300 is the most saturated one.
